Pakistan U19 beats Afghanistan by 13 runs in 4th ODI

DUBAI: The Pakistan Under-19 cricket team defeated Afghanistan Under-19 by 13 runs in the 4th One-Day International (ODI) match of the tri-nation UAE U19 ODI series 2024, at the ICC Academy in Dubai on Wednesday.
Ali Raza of Pakistan U19 was named Man of the Match for his brilliant performance, taking 4 wickets for 57 runs in 10 overs.
Batting first, Pakistan U19 set Afghanistan a target of 244 runs in 49.4 overs. Shahzaib Khan top-scored with 78 runs off 101 balls before being bowled out by Abdul Aziz.
The second-best score for Pakistan U19 came from Usman Khan, who faced 88 balls and scored 77 runs before being dismissed by Faisal Shinozada of Afghanistan U19.
The rest of the Pakistani batsmen fell for less than 30 runs each.
For Afghanistan U19, Abdul Aziz and Khatir Stanikzai claimed 3 wickets each. Aziz gave away 24 runs in 5.4 overs, while Stanikzai conceded 48 runs in 9 overs.

Additionally, Naseer Khan Maroofkhil took 2 wickets, giving 29 runs in 10 overs, while Nooristani Omarzai accounted for one wicket, conceding 38 runs in 5 overs.
Chasing the target, Afghanistan U19 managed to score 231 runs, falling short by 13 runs. All their batsmen were dismissed by Pakistan U19 bowlers in 46.4 overs.
Although Uzairullah Niazai of Afghanistan U19 played a superb innings, scoring 70 runs off 72 balls, his efforts were not enough to save his team from defeat. Faisal Shinozada and Naseer Khan Maroofkhil were dismissed just shy of fifty, while the remaining players failed to score more than 20 runs and lost their wickets.
Pakistan secured the victory due to the outstanding batting performances of Shahzaib Khan and Usman Khan, who scored 78 and 77 respectively, as well as the impressive bowling by Ali Raza, who claimed 4 wickets and was named Man of the Match.
